New Heads Institute
For Heads of School in your first year — or new to New Jersey. A cohort program designed to grow your network, connect you with go-to experts across every area of headship, and build community within NJAIS from day one. The opening legal session is in-person; the rest are virtual. We touch on facilities planning, the Head-Board Chair relationship, fundraising, enrollment management, community engagement, and much more. We ask new Heads to register by May 31.

Teacher Institute
For new teachers and those honing their craft. Built from the best of two NJAIS programs — Early Career Teachers and Instructional Strategies — the Teacher Institute is a 10-month cohort experience that meets you where you are. Across five sessions (two in-person, three virtual), you'll deepen student engagement, sharpen your use of assessment and feedback, and build a reflective practice with documented growth to show for it.

Advancing Women in Leadership
For women in established and senior leadership roles at NJAIS schools. A cohort program for division directors, assistant heads, and directors of admission, advancement, or curriculum. You'll build deep peer relationships, work with a year-long mentor (a head of school or experienced leadership coach), and engage a curriculum built for the realities of senior leadership — finance and governance, intersectionality, negotiation, and advancing into the most complex roles in school leadership.

Leading from the Middle
For the folks who make it all happen. The middle is where schools are actually run- and where leadership is hardest. A cohort program for department chairs, deans, program directors, and team leads, Leading from the Middle pairs you with a mentor leader at an NJAIS school for a structured Shadow Day and ongoing check-ins. You'll build practical skills--running meetings, giving feedback, navigating budgets, managing up--and anchor the year in an action research project tied to a real challenge at your own school.

AI Studio Sessions
For educators and school leaders navigating a fast-moving landscape. AI is evolving faster than schools can comfortably absorb. AI Studio Sessions give you a quarterly, high-trust space to explore what matters most, experiment with practical applications, and recalibrate with purpose. Each 75-minute session blends strategic insight, hands-on learning, and thoughtful dialogue.
